The Importance of Site Speed for SEO






In today's fast-paced digital world, users expect websites to load quickly. Whether they’re browsing on a mobile device or a desktop, slow-loading pages can lead to frustration and abandonment. Beyond user experience, site speed plays a critical role in search engine optimization (SEO). Google has made it clear that page speed is a ranking factor, which means that a faster site can significantly enhance your visibility in search results. In this article, we’ll explore why site speed matters for SEO and provide actionable tips to improve your website’s performance.

Why Site Speed Matters for SEO


1. User Experience


One of the most direct impacts of site speed is on user experience. Research shows that users are likely to abandon a site if it takes longer than three seconds to load. A slow site can lead to higher bounce rates, lower engagement, and reduced conversions. Search engines prioritize user experience, and a negative experience can affect your rankings.

2. Search Engine Rankings


Google’s algorithm takes into account page speed as a ranking factor. In 2010, Google officially stated that site speed affects search rankings. In 2021, Google introduced the Core Web Vitals initiative, which focuses on user experience metrics, including loading performance, interactivity, and visual stability. If two sites are equally relevant, the faster one will typically rank higher.

3. Mobile Optimization


With mobile traffic surpassing desktop traffic, optimizing for mobile speed is more crucial than ever. Google uses mobile-first indexing, meaning that it primarily uses the mobile version of a site for indexing and ranking. Slow mobile sites can result in lower rankings and reduced visibility.

4. Crawl Efficiency


Search engines have a limited budget for crawling websites. If your site loads slowly, it may hinder search engines from crawling all your pages efficiently. This can impact the indexing of your content, making it less likely to appear in search results. Faster-loading sites allow crawlers to explore more pages, enhancing your overall visibility.

Measuring Site Speed


To assess your site’s speed, you can use various tools:

  • Google PageSpeed Insights: This tool provides a score out of 100 for both mobile and desktop versions of your site, along with specific suggestions for improvement.

  • GTmetrix: This platform analyzes your site’s performance and offers insights on how to enhance speed and optimize elements.

  • Pingdom: Another great tool for monitoring website performance and obtaining detailed reports on load times.


Tips for Improving Site Speed


1. Optimize Images


Images often account for a significant portion of a webpage’s total size. Use image compression tools to reduce file sizes without sacrificing quality. Additionally, consider using next-gen formats like WebP for better performance.

2. Minimize HTTP Requests


Every element on a webpage (images, scripts, stylesheets) generates an HTTP request. Reducing the number of requests by combining files (like CSS and JavaScript) can improve load times. Utilize CSS sprites to combine images when possible.

3. Enable Browser Caching


Browser caching allows users’ browsers to store a version of your site, reducing load times for returning visitors. Set appropriate caching headers to inform browsers how long they should keep cached files.

4. Use a Content Delivery Network (CDN)


A CDN distributes your website's content across multiple servers located around the world. When a user requests your site, they are served content from the closest server, significantly improving load times, especially for global audiences.

5. Minify CSS, JavaScript, and HTML


Minifying your code involves removing unnecessary characters (like whitespace and comments) from your CSS, JavaScript, and HTML files. This reduces file sizes and improves loading times. Various tools and plugins can help automate this process.

6. Reduce Redirects


Each redirect creates additional HTTP requests and can slow down page loading times. Minimize the number of redirects on your site to improve speed.

7. Optimize Your Server Response Time


The time it takes for your server to respond to a request can impact your site speed. Consider upgrading your hosting plan or using a more efficient server configuration to improve response times.

8. Use Lazy Loading for Images and Videos


Lazy loading allows images and videos to load only when they are in the user’s viewport. This reduces initial load times and conserves bandwidth, enhancing overall performance.

Conclusion


Site speed is a critical factor in both user experience and search engine optimization. A faster website not only improves your chances of ranking higher in search results but also enhances user satisfaction and engagement. By implementing the strategies outlined in this article, you can optimize your site’s performance, reduce bounce rates, and ultimately drive more organic traffic. In a digital landscape where every second counts, prioritizing site speed is essential for achieving long-term SEO success.








4o mini



Leave a Reply

Your email address will not be published. Required fields are marked *